CHAMBERSBURG–The Franklin County Commissioners will meet today, Wednesday, Oct. 5, beginning at 11 a.m. in the Administration building on N. Second St.

MEETINGS ARE ALSO LIVE STREAMED on Franklin County’s YouTube channel and at http://bit.ly/BOCCLiveStream at scheduled meeting times.

REVIEW/WORKSHOP SESSION (11:00 a.m.)

●       MOMENT OF SILENCE

●       PLEDGE OF ALLEGIANCE

●       APPROVE THE AGENDA

●       PUBLIC COMMENT

●       APPROVE VOUCHERS

●       REVIEW AND APPROVE MINUTES –Wednesday, September 28, 2022

●       NEW BUSINESS

o   REVIEW BOARD ACTIONS – See attached listing

o   PRESENTATION – Herbert, Rowland & Grubic, Inc. (HRG) will be present to request $800,000 in ARPA funding to be used for multi-year bridge maintenance and repairs. 

o   EXECUTIVE SESSION – To discuss pending litigation matters.

●       PRESS TIME

●       RECESS

RECONVENE FOR APPROVALS AND PRESENTATIONS (2:00 p.m.)

●       PUBLIC COMMENT

●       NEW BUSINESS

o   APPROVE BOARD ACTIONS – See attached listing

o   SALARY BOARD

▪        Approval of Salary Board minutes from July 6, 2022.

▪        The Board will consider deviating from the County’s Pay Grade Change Policy to increase the starting rate of pay offer to a candidate for the Network/Security position in the Information Technology Services Department.

▪        The Board will consider the creation of an Ongoing/Permanency Manager position in the Children & Youth Department.

▪        The Board will consider the creation of a Project Manager position within County Administration. 

▪        The Board will consider additional hours for the Forensic Case Manager position in the  Community Connection Division.

o   PERSONNEL -The Board will consider approving the position descriptions for Project Manager in County Administration and Ongoing/Permanency Manager in the Children & Youth Services.

●       PRESS TIME

●       ADJOURN
